Second vehicle crash at Polokwane family’s home in a week

The incident happened a week after another driver crashed into a tree on the pavement outside their home, and the vehicle burst into flames.

POLOKWANE -The Wolmarans family has had yet another eventful weekend after yet another vehicle incident happened right in front of their house in Thabo Mbeki Street at around 16:30 on Sunday afternoon.

“The vehicle came down Thabo Mbeki Street and straight into our wall. I heard a noise and then my mother informed me that a car had gone through the wall. I couldn’t believe it because just over a week ago we had another vehicle crash and it burst into flames right outside our family home,” Elmara Wolmarans said.

She added that her family is just happy that no one got seriously injured.

According to eyewitnesses on the scene, the driver of vehicle fled the scene after the incident. The police arrived on the scene and eventually found the man a few metres down the road. He was taken to the police station.
